COLORADO SPRINGS, Colo. -- For the first time since fire crews freed him from an elevator in Colorado Springs, Donald Trump will revisit the city on his quest for the presidency. 

Trump, who opposes Hillary Clinton -- among third-party candidates Jill Stein and Gary Johnson, has campaigned extensively in Colorado, even purchasing fresh advertisements in the area. 

During his last visit to Colorado Springs, Trump's misfortunes in an elevator made national news. Firefighters rescued him from the stalled elevator before he chose to blast the Colorado Springs fire marshal. 

The Trump campaign never commented on the rescue, or the inflammatory comments afterward.

Trump's event is expected to be held Saturday at 7:30 p.m. in JetCenters of Colorado.
